在智能手机摄影领域,华为一直以其创新的相机技术而闻名。其中,华为原相机AR技术更是引领了拍照新境界。本文将深入揭秘华为原相机AR技术,探讨智能识别如何改变用户的拍照体验。
一、华为原相机AR技术概述
华为原相机AR技术,即增强现实(Augmented Reality,AR)技术,是指将虚拟信息(如图像、视频、3D模型等)叠加到现实世界中,形成一种全新的虚拟与现实融合的体验。在摄影领域,AR技术主要应用于以下几个方面:
- 场景识别:通过分析拍摄场景,识别出拍摄环境,为用户提供相应的拍摄建议和模式。
- 智能滤镜:根据拍摄场景和主题,自动匹配相应的滤镜效果,增强照片的视觉效果。
- 实时翻译:在拍摄时,实时翻译拍摄对象的文字信息,方便用户了解拍摄对象的背景信息。
- 趣味玩法:通过AR技术,为用户提供丰富的趣味玩法,如AR表情、AR贴纸等。
二、智能识别在华为原相机AR技术中的应用
1. 场景识别
华为原相机AR技术通过场景识别,能够智能识别拍摄场景,如风景、人像、夜景等。根据不同的场景,相机自动调整参数,如曝光、白平衡、对比度等,使照片更加美观。
示例代码:
public class SceneRecognition {
public static String getScene(String imagePath) {
// 使用图像识别算法识别场景
// 返回场景类型,如“风景”、“人像”等
}
}
2. 智能滤镜
华为原相机AR技术结合场景识别,自动匹配相应的滤镜效果。例如,在拍摄风景时,自动应用风光滤镜;拍摄人像时,自动应用人像滤镜。
示例代码:
public class FilterApplication {
public static String applyFilter(String imagePath, String sceneType) {
// 根据场景类型,选择相应的滤镜效果
// 返回处理后的图像路径
}
}
3. 实时翻译
华为原相机AR技术支持实时翻译功能,用户在拍摄时,只需将相机对准文字,即可实时翻译文字信息。
示例代码:
public class RealTimeTranslation {
public static String translateText(String text, String sourceLanguage, String targetLanguage) {
// 使用翻译API,将文字从源语言翻译为目标语言
// 返回翻译后的文字
}
}
4. 趣味玩法
华为原相机AR技术为用户提供丰富的趣味玩法,如AR表情、AR贴纸等。用户可以在拍摄时,添加各种有趣的AR元素,使照片更加生动有趣。
示例代码:
public class ARFeature {
public static String addARFeature(String imagePath, String featureType) {
// 根据特征类型,添加相应的AR元素
// 返回处理后的图像路径
}
}
三、总结
华为原相机AR技术通过智能识别,为用户带来了全新的拍照体验。从场景识别、智能滤镜到实时翻译和趣味玩法,AR技术正不断改变着我们的拍照方式。未来,随着技术的不断发展,相信华为原相机AR技术将会带来更多惊喜。
